COLLECTION GUIDE

IMPORTANT — PLEASE READ!

  • Do not collect wet acorns; wait until they dry.

  • We will send a public-space use permit to the e-mail provided at registration if you wish to collect acorns on public land.

  • For collecting in front of private property, obtain the owner's prior consent.

  • Before you start, please watch on YouTube: "How to collect acorns?" (5 parts, 20 minutes).

  • The collected acorns must be traceable, so collect them by location and by species.

Steps for collecting:

  • Gather into small buckets (e.g., clean sour-cream/cookie tubs) or bags, then pour acorns from the same location/species into a larger collection sack (e.g., canvas/raschel), and bring them this way to the drop-off point.

  • Place an ID slip inside the sack (group name, exact location of collection, and whether pedunculate, sessile, or pyramid/columnar oak).

  • Watch our Facebook page for the handover times, when we will weigh the collected acorns.

Please deliver within 3–4 days after picking so the acorns retain viability!

If you collect a larger quantity, notify us by e-mail: we can come to the given address, weigh it, and help with transport.
